
Contraceptive Development Branch
The Contraceptive Development Branch is a part of a government agency responsible for researching and developing new birth control methods. Their goal is to create safe, effective, and innovative options for preventing pregnancy, improving reproductive health, and meeting the diverse needs of individuals. They conduct scientific studies, test new technologies, and work to bring promising contraceptive solutions from concept to availability, ensuring they meet strict safety and efficacy standards. Overall, their work aims to expand safe family planning choices and enhance reproductive health worldwide.
